Spiral Pictish Scottish Sleeve Tattoo Design memorial bearing the sword of justiceThe amazingly complex spiral panel from the Shandwick Stone, in Easter Ross Shire, Scotland, has been morphed to fit an arm or leg. It makes a continuous pattern that links up to make a full sleeve. The magnificent Clach a' Charridh Stone is a Class II Pictish stone located near Shandwick on the Tarbat peninsula.
